About the role
Do you possess prior experience in a special educational needs environment? Are you passionate about empowering individuals to flourish and reach their full potential? Do you bring an enthusiastic, can-do approach to fostering inclusive learning across all ability levels?
We are seeking a dedicated teaching assistant to become part of a welcoming staff team at our SEN school in Godalming.
In this role, you will assist pupils either 1:1 or in small group settings - supporting their educational growth, communication development, and skill-building while cultivating a safe, encouraging space to learn.
Salary: £88-105 per day - Monday to Friday 8:30-4:30 - part time not considered
Requirements:
-GCSE Maths and English at grade 4/C or above
- Experience working with non-verbal students and an understanding of the condition as well as Autistic Spectrum Disorder.
- Drivers preferred due to rural campus location
- Willingness to undergo an enhanced DBS check on the Update Service - or already have one
- Previous experience of performing personal care for ages 7-19.
